Michaela Jaé Rodriguez

Michaela Jaé Rodriguez is an American actress and singer from Newark, New Jersey. She is known for portraying Blanca Evangelista in the FX drama Pose and for becoming the first transgender woman nominated for a major acting Emmy category.
